SPORTSThe victory made the 21-year-old Eala the first Filipina to win a singles title on the tourWASHINGTON: Alexandra Eala’s breakthrough week at the DC Open lasted one day longer than anyone expected.
After the women’s final stretched across two days because of heavy rain, Eala rallied past Jessica Pegula 4-6, 6-4, 6-0 Monday to capture the first WTA Tour singles title of her career.
The victory made the 21-year-old Eala the first Filipina to win a singles title on the tour, completing the same career-defining breakthrough that the Washington tournament once gave Pegula when she claimed her first WTA Tour title in 2019.
It capped a week in which the rising star transformed the atmosphere around the tournament while reaching her first WTA Tour final in her debut at the hard-court tuneup for the U.S. Open.
She won each game of the final set of the match to complete the comeback.
